Former Jets running back Le’Veon Bell won’t be seen in the backfield this season, instead saying he will focus on boxing, where he will face fellow former running back Adrian Peterson on July 30.

Gio says Bell will catch a worse beating in the ring than any hit he took in shoulder pads.

“Adrian Peterson, by the way, is gonna knock him out,” Gio said. He’s rock solid.

“Le’Veon Bell is a total wuss…he’s getting in the ring because he’s gonna get paid and can’t get paid anywhere else. He sat out, was a total wuss….and Adrian Peterson’s got zero wuss tendencies…when compared to Adrian Peterson, wuss.”

Bell seemed to be on track to be one of the brightest backs in the NFL before holding out for a new deal in 2018, which led to him signing a deal with the Jets, but that tenure didn’t pan out after feuding with Adam Gase, and since then, has had short and uneventful stints with three different teams.

Gio says Bell’s career went down quickly after that holdout, and his boxing career will likely be even worse.

“Want to talk about a guy who really blew it is him,” Gio said. “Never got anything back on track after holding out that year.”
